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Greater Erie Board Of Realtors Inc show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:

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Greater Erie Board Of Realtors Inc's revenue has grown by 59.4%, moving from $354K to $564K. Total assets increased by 59.6% over the same period, from $799K to $1.3M. Total functional expenses rose by 49.2%, from $352K to $524K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Greater Erie Board Of Realtors Inc reported a surplus of $39K, with revenue exceeding expenses. The organization holds $510K in liabilities against $1.3M in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 40.0%), resulting in net assets of $765K.

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ers.
